The Things Worth Checking

Stockton-on-Tees's flat Teesside landscape and the clay and alluvial soils across much of the TS18 area mean that drainage specification is a critical element of driveway construction — the flat topography reduces natural surface water fall, and a professional contractor will specify drainage channels and appropriate sub-base materials to manage this effectively.

The sub-base beneath any driveway surface determines its long-term performance — a minimum 100–150mm compacted Type 1 MOT stone base is the standard specification for residential driveways.

Sub-base and Installation Standards in Stockton-on-Tees TS18

Permeable surfaces manage surface water particularly well on flat Teesside plots. For impermeable surfaces, drainage channels and connections to appropriate outfalls need to be designed in. The clay soils require proper sub-base depth and compaction — 150mm of compacted Type 1 MOT is the minimum sensible specification for clay-soil areas in the TS postcodes.

Driveway Planning Rules in Stockton-on-Tees and the TS18 Area

The Teesside driveway contractor market is competitive, and Stockton has access to specialists from Middlesbrough and Darlington. Block paving and tarmac are both popular in the town's residential streets. Getting three itemised quotes with drainage approach and sub-base depth specified is the right approach. Costs are at the lower end of the national range. Planning permission from Stockton-on-Tees Borough Council is required for impermeable front garden surfaces of more than 5 square metres.
